Phillip Twitchell 5/3 |
Shorty Pants Lounge and Marina |
Born a "Native" of Lake of the Ozarks, Phillip Twitchell has played from coast to coast on the American platform.
Driving his music from a home-based approach, a narrative for a traveled small town mentality.
He mixes beatboxing with a blues tension and laid back intention of a folk song to end a set.
His music is available via: Bandcamp, YouTube, Spotify, Apple Music, and his Facebook Music page, "Twitch" |

21st Annual White Party 6/4 |
Dog Days |
This is a party that the locals look forward to every year, and if you're in the lake area this particular Tuesday evening, come on out and join us! The only thing we ask of everyone is that they show up dressed in their finest, whitest clothing, and that they come ready to have an amazing time!
The White Party originated at our sister restaurant, Shorty Pants Lounge & Marina, and it was held there for 10 years. The event grew in popularity to the point that it was moved to Dog Days for the additional space. This will be our 4th year playing host, and we're thrilled to do so! There will be live music, awesome specials, and fun happening all night long. |

Tom Bryant 4/25 Lead singer Head East |
The Encore Lakeside Grill & Sky Bar |
Tom Bryant is an Ozarks-based music producer, event promoter, and rock musician. He is the former lead vocalist for A&M recording artists Head East and Dreamland/RCA recording artists Fighter. A veteran of the music industry, he offers services for artists and venue owners. Tom is an established songwriter that has written in genres of rock, metal, blues, soul, funk, ballad, americana, pop, and beyond. He has placed numerous songs in soundtracks for TV, film, and video games. |

Ozark Mountain Daredevils June 28th |
Ozarks Amphitheater |
The Ozark Mountain Daredevils have been aptly described as “a ragtag collection of hippies, bohemians, and musicians of no fixed ambition.” They have always been indefinable in terms of music genres, producing sounds of country-rock and electric bluegrass all on the same record; writing lyrics both whimsical and poetic, singing harmonies that would send shivers up your spine. |
